Kom Vinkel is a small village neighbourhood with around 1,345 residents. Most homes are owner-occupied (80%) and the area is predominantly made up of single-family houses (86%). The population is mixed, with a notable share of residents aged 45 to 65 and a fair number of families with children. The neighbourhood is quiet and rural, with a low address density of 207 addresses per km². For more context, see the Kom Vinkel neighbourhood.
Daily errands are easy: the Coop supermarket is just around the corner, and a GP is also within a five-minute walk. For primary education, Basisschool De Hoogakker is a ten-minute walk away. Other supermarkets like Albert Heijn and Jumbo are further out, about 3 to 4.5 km. The area is part of the municipality of Den Bosch, which offers a wider range of amenities.

The asking price of €405,000 is 33% below the average neighbourhood asking price of €608,000. However, without knowing the plot size or property type, it is difficult to compare directly. The neighbourhood median asking price is €550,000, and sold homes averaged €743,889 over the past period.
Kom Vinkel is a quiet, rural village with mostly single-family homes and a mix of ages. It has a low crime rate (13 incidents) and good access to daily amenities like a supermarket and GP within walking distance. The area is not very urban, with a low address density.
The nearest train station is 8.3 km away. This makes it less convenient for daily commuting by train, but the area is car-dependent.
The nearest primary school is Basisschool De Hoogakker, about 3 km away. Other primary schools within 5 km include Theresiaschool, Basisschool De Wissel and Basisschool De Parel. Secondary education is further, at 6.4 km.
The closest supermarket is Coop at 493 metres, just around the corner. Other options include Albert Heijn (3.3 km), Jumbo (4.3 km) and PLUS (4.7 km).
